Local Foundation Conditions Affecting Your Repair Needs
Expansive Clay and Soil Movement
Washoe County soils—particularly in central and south Reno—contain significant clay content. During wet winters, this clay absorbs moisture and expands, sometimes lifting foundation supports. During dry summers, it shrinks, allowing settlement. A specialist familiar with Reno’s specific soil composition can assess whether your pier and beam foundation has shifted due to clay movement and design repairs that account for future seasonal changes.
Frost Depth and Winter Cycles
Nevada’s frost line reaches approximately 24 to 36 inches in the Reno area, depending on exact location and elevation. Posts set shallower than this depth experience frost heave—upward pressure from freezing ground—that can lift and destabilize your foundation unevenly. Building code compliance in Reno requires that new construction accounts for this frost depth, but older homes sometimes have posts set too shallow. Repair work must address post depth to prevent recurring issues.

Frequently Asked Questions
How does expansive clay in Reno affect pier and beam foundations differently than other soil types?
Expansive clay swells when wet and shrinks when dry, creating vertical movement that standard pier and beam posts aren’t always designed to handle. In Reno’s wet winters and dry summers, this movement happens predictably but forcefully. Posts set directly on clay or in shallow footings rise and fall with the seasons, causing uneven settlement. Specialists familiar with Reno soil conditions design repairs that either isolate posts from direct clay contact or set them deep enough to avoid the active expansion zone—solutions that wouldn’t be necessary in non-clay regions.
What is the frost line in Reno, and how does it impact pier and beam repair?
Reno’s frost line extends 24 to 36 inches below grade, depending on microclimate and elevation. Posts set shallower than this depth experience frost heave during winter freeze cycles, pushing upward and destabilizing the foundation. When spring thaw arrives, posts can settle unevenly, creating new cracks and settlement patterns. Proper pier and beam repair in Reno ensures all support posts extend below the frost line and are installed with adequate bearing capacity to resist frost pressure—a critical requirement that older homes sometimes miss.
